The BQ4845S-A4NTRG4 belongs to the category of real-time clock (RTC) ICs.
It is used to keep track of time and date in electronic devices, providing accurate timekeeping functionality.
The BQ4845S-A4NTRG4 comes in a small outline integrated circuit (SOIC) package.
The essence of this product lies in its ability to provide reliable and accurate timekeeping in various electronic applications.

The BQ4845S-A4NTRG4 utilizes an internal counter that keeps track of time based on the frequency of an external crystal oscillator. It also incorporates a battery backup system to ensure continuous timekeeping even in the absence of primary power.
